FLOWER WITH NO PETALS
Beauty devoid of glamour
Laughter deficient of humour
A relic of an impeccable flower.
Nectar heartlessly sour
A disgrace before the Almighty sower
A relic of an impeccable flower.
Flower with no petals
Power without a humane touch
A mighty tower bound to tumble
A flower with no petals.
A heart with no love is like a flower with no petals; glamour-less!
